Today we’d like to introduce you to Alexander King.
Hi Alexander, we’d love for you to start by introducing yourself.
My journey as a filmmaker began with a deep love for storytelling, a fascination with the art of visual communication, and the lack of seeing people who look like me in film. As a black queer lesbian, it was important that I created a world where proper representation is the goal. Changing the narrative means creating and educating by creating stories that we can connect with.
My early experiences were both challenging and rewarding, as they exposed me to the gritty reality of filmmaking, from long hours on set to tight budgets and creative problem-solving.
As I gained more experience, I began to focus on developing my unique style and voice as a filmmaker. I directed and produced short films and a series called Queerious, which explores a range of themes and genres, from thought-provoking life experiences to immersive visual storytelling. Each project allowed me to experiment with different techniques and narrative structures, helping me evolve as an artist.
One of the pivotal moments in my career was my most recent project called Keep Me In Mind co-produced by Keke Palmer and KeyTV. I was also invited to be a part of GLAAD’s Inaugural Class for New Equity in Media and Entertainment Initiative.
Throughout my journey, I’ve been dedicated to pushing the boundaries of storytelling through the use of innovative technology and creative techniques.
Today, I am proud to be a filmmaker with a diverse portfolio of work that spans various genres and mediums. I am continually inspired by the ever-evolving landscape of filmmaking, and I look forward to exploring new horizons in storytelling, collaborating with talented individuals, and sharing my passion for film with audiences around the world.
We all face challenges, but looking back would you describe it as a relatively smooth road?
My journey as a filmmaker has certainly been a rewarding one, but it hasn’t been without its share of obstacles and challenges:
Financial Challenges: Independent filmmaking often involves tight budgets and limited resources. Securing funding for projects, especially in the early stages of my career, was a significant challenge. I had to be resourceful and creative in finding funding sources, such as crowdfunding campaigns and grants, to bring my ideas to life.
Logistical Complexities: Filmmaking involves intricate logistics, from coordinating schedules and locations to managing a cast and crew. Unexpected issues can arise during production, such as bad weather or technical failures, which can disrupt the shooting schedule and increase stress levels.
Distribution Challenges: Once a film is completed, getting it seen by a wider audience can be another significant hurdle. Navigating the distribution landscape, whether through festivals, streaming platforms, or theatrical releases, comes with its own set of challenges and complexities.
Despite these challenges, I believe that overcoming obstacles is an integral part of any creative journey. Each challenge I’ve faced has provided an opportunity for growth, learning, and the development of resilience. The passion for filmmaking and the desire to share compelling stories with the world have been powerful motivators to navigate these challenges and continue on this fulfilling path.
